網站建設:基於Windows Server2003和Linux9

網站建設:基於Windows Server2003和Linux9

本書以目前最新的作業系統Windows Server 2003的IIS 6和Linux 9為伺服器平台,來講述網站建設。本書語言通俗易懂、內容簡潔,具有很強的實用性。懂得計算機基礎知識的讀者能依據此書中的內容很快地建立自己的網站,並能安全地進行維護。本書的主要內容有:在Windows Server 2003的IIS 6中,Web網站的建立、安全管理,以及使用Server-U來建立網站所必需的FTP站點;在Linux 9中,建立Apache以及安全管理Apache;建立FTP伺服器以及建立Sendmail伺服器等。每一章後面都有相應的實驗與練習,體現了當前教育中案例教學的方法。 本書適用於計算機、信息、電子商務等相關專業的本科生、大中專學生以及要建設自己網站的讀者。

基本介紹

  • 中文名:網站建設:基於Windows Server2003和Linux9
  • 出版日期:2005年01月
  • ISBN:7302101817
  • 裝幀:平裝
基本信息,目錄,

基本信息

·出版社:清華大學出版社
·頁碼:432 頁
·出版日期:2005年01月
·ISBN:7302101817
·條形碼:9787302101819
·版本:第1版
·裝幀:平裝
·開本:16
·正文語種:中文

目錄

第一部分 Microsoft Windows部分
第1章 安裝IIS 6.0
1.1 IIS服務概述
1.2 安裝IIS 6.0
1.3 在Windows Server 2003中的IIS 6.0自定義安裝
1.4 實驗1 安裝Windows Server 2003中的組件
1.5 習題
第2章 管理工具
2.1 管理工具概述
2.2 MMC概述
2.3 MMC的組成
2.4 MMC控制台的使用
2.4.1 打開MMC
2.4.2 新建MMC
2.4.3 為新MMC控制台添加管理單元
2.4.4 MMC添加計算機管理單元
2.4.5 MMC添加一個節點
2.4.6 MMC的遠程管理
2.5 自定義MMC控制台視窗
2.6 控制台的訪問選項
2.7 基於Web的管理方式
2.8 基於腳本的管理方式
2.9 實驗2 定製IIS管理工具
2.10 習題
第3章 管理WWW服務
3.1 配置與管理WWW
3.1.1 IIS伺服器屬性的配置
3.1.2 網站屬性的配置
3.1.3 Web網站屬性配置
3.1.4 目錄屬性的配置
3.1.5 網頁屬性的配置
3.2 Web網站的建立
3.2.1 用默認網站來創建站點
3.2.2 新建網站
3.3 Web網站的配置與管理
3.3.1 網站命名
3.3.2 配置網站的連線限制和逾時時間
3.3.3 配置網站日誌記錄
3.3.4 將主機頭指派給網站
3.3.5 LMHOSTS檔案的使用
3.3.6 主目錄設定
3.3.7 設定默認文檔
3.3.8 HTTP頭及MIME類型的設定
3.3.9 網站內容設定
3.3.10 性能的配置
3.3.11 自定義錯誤的配置
3.3.12 ISAPI過濾器的配置
3.4 站點的安全性
3.4.1 IP位址和域名限制
3.4.2 身份驗證
3.5 實驗3 配置WWW服務
3.6 習題
第4章 管理虛擬目錄與伺服器
4.1 虛擬目錄
4.1.1 建立虛擬目錄
4.1.2 使用虛擬目錄
4.2 虛擬伺服器
4.2.1 建立虛擬伺服器
4.2.2 使用虛擬伺服器
4.3 實驗4 建立虛擬目錄和虛擬伺服器
4.4 習題
第5章 配置安全的Web站點
5.1 證書和CA
5.1.1 證書
5.1.2 認證機構(CA)
5.2 證書服務
5.2.1 安裝證書服務
5.2.2 建立證書管理控制台
5.2.3 申請證書
5.2.4 導入證書
5.2.5 導出證書
5.2.6 證書的屬性
5.3 使用SSL保證連線安全
5.3.1 SSL協定概述
5.3.2 SSL工作原理
5.3.3 使用證書建立LLS安全連線概述
5.3.4 建立一個密鑰對和證書請求
5.3.5 向證書授權機構提交證書請求檔案
5.3.6 證書伺服器頒發機構
5.3.7 安裝伺服器證書
5.3.8 在站點上允許使用SSL
5.3.9 向客戶瀏覽器的ROOT倉庫中增加CA證書
5.4 實驗5 使用證書服務創建保密通信
5.5 習題
第6章 管理E-mail服務
6.1 SMTP服務
6.1.1 SMTP服務的安裝
6.1.2 SMTP的工作原理
6.2 SMTP伺服器屬性配置
6.2.1 常規設定
6.2.2 訪問設定
6.2.3 郵件設定
6.2.4 傳遞設定
6.2.5 LDAP路由設定
6.2.6 安全配置
6.3 配置SMTP虛擬伺服器的域
6.3.1 別名域的建立
6.3.2 遠程域的建立以及中繼到遠程域的配置
6.4 電子郵件服務(POP3服務)
6.4.1 POP3服務的安裝
6.4.2 POP3服務中域的創建
6.4.3 用戶信箱的使用
6.4.4 POP3信箱的使用
6.4.5 POP3伺服器屬性的配置
6.5 郵件客戶端的設定
6.6 Web方式遠程管理郵件伺服器
6.7 E-mail系統的實例(IMail系統的使用)
6.7.1 IMail的安裝
6.7.2 建立IMail郵件伺服器
6.7.3 建立用戶信箱
6.7.4 Web頁方式使用信箱
6.7.5 使用郵件客戶端收發電子郵件
6.8 實驗6 郵件伺服器的構建
6.9 習題
第7章 FTP伺服器的建立與管理
7.1 FTP站點
7.1.1 安裝FTP服務
7.1.2 新建FTP站點
7.1.3 FTP站點中虛擬目錄的建立
7.1.4 配置FTP站點屬性
7.2 Serv-U的建立與管理
7.2.1 Serv-U的安裝
7.2.2 Serv-U伺服器的管理
7.2.3 使用Serv-U伺服器
7.3 實驗7 配置FTP服務
7.4 習題
第8章 Windows遠程管理
8.1 終端服務的安裝
8.2 終端伺服器的設定
8.2.1 連線到終端伺服器
8.2.2 從終端伺服器下線
8.2.3 用戶、會話和進程管理
8.3 伺服器配置
8.4 終端服務連線的配置
8.4.1 建立新連線
8.4.2 連線屬性的設定
8.5 管理終端服務用戶帳戶
8.6 終端伺服器授權
8.6.1 啟用終端服務授權
8.6.2 激活許可證伺服器
8.7 使用客戶端軟體
8.7.1 使用遠程桌面連線到終端伺服器
8.7.2 Windows XP中進行遠程管理
8.8 實驗8 遠程管理Windows Server 2003伺服器
8.9 習題
第9章 系統的安全管理
9.1 安全性概述
9.1.1 身份驗證
9.1.2 訪問控制
9.1.3 審核
9.2 安全配置和分析
9.2.1 設定工作的安全資料庫
9.2.2 分析與配置系統的安全性
9.3 實驗9 整個伺服器安全的部署
9.4 習題
第二部分 Linux部分
第10章 Linux的安裝和Linux基礎
10.1 Reb Hat Linux 9的安裝
10.1.1 安裝前的準備工作
10.1.2 選擇安裝方式
10.1.3 開始安裝Reb Hat Linux 9
10.1.4 第一次使用Reb Hat Linux 9
10.2 Linux的操作基礎
10.2.1 Linux基礎
10.2.2 Linux常用命令
10.2.3 Linux下vi編輯器的使用
10.3 實驗10 熟悉Linux的基本操作
10.4 習題
第11章 Linux中Web伺服器的建立與管理
11.1 圖形方式下的Web服務設定
11.1.1 使用服務配置程式設定系統服務
11.1.2 使用Apache配置程式設定HTTP服務
11.2 字元方式下的Web服務設定
11.2.1 設定Linux下的服務
11.2.2 配置Apache
11.3 Web伺服器的最佳化設定
11.4 實驗11 在Apache下建立虛擬主機
11.5 習題
第12章 Linux中Web服務的擴展
12.1 在原有服務下增加對JSP的支持
12.2 重新編譯配置新的JSP系統
12.3 在Linux上安裝基於Tenet的BBS系統
12.3.1 FireBird BBS的安裝
12.3.2 FireBird BBS的設定
12.3.3 將BBS設定為系統自動啟動
12.4 實驗12 擴展系統Web服務對JSP的支持
12.5 習題
第13章 Linux中FTP服務的管理
13.1 vsftp的用戶設定
13.1.1 禁止FTP用戶使用終端登錄至伺服器
13.1.2 鎖定FTP用戶於主目錄
13.1.3 匿名用戶設定
13.1.4 用戶的其他設定
13.2 為FTP用戶設定磁碟配額
13.3 FTP伺服器與客戶端的通信設定
13.3.1 為FTP伺服器指定使用的IP位址
13.3.2 為FTP伺服器指定使用的連線埠地址
13.3.3 控制FTP伺服器的流量
13.4 FTP伺服器的其他設定
13.5 實驗13 為用戶設定FTP
13.6 習題
第14章 Linux中Mail服務的管理
14.1 Sendmail上的配置檔案
14.2 在Sendmail上建立虛擬主機
14.3 設定Sendmail上的用戶
14.4 為Sendmail設定郵件傳送身份認證
14.5 為Sendmail設定添加Web方式
14.5.1 OpenWebmail的安裝
14.5.2 OpenWebmail的設定
14.5.3 設定Apache加入OpenWebmail
14.6 實驗14 添加郵件虛擬主機和郵件用戶
14.7 習題
第15章 Linux伺服器的遠程管理
15.1 Telnet方式遠程管理Linux
15.2 SSH方式遠程管理Linux
15.2.1 使用基於口令的驗證
15.2.2 使用基於密鑰的驗證
15.3 VNC方式遠程管理Linux
15.3.1 啟動和關閉VNC服務
15.3.2 登錄VNC伺服器
15.4 遠程X方式遠程管理Linux
15.5 使用iptables保護伺服器的安裝
15.5.1 iptables術語
15.5.2 iptables一些簡單操作
15.5.3 iptables的實用命令
15.5.4 更改系統原有的防火牆
15.6 實驗15 設定基於用戶密鑰的認證
15.7 習題
第16章 使用Linux建立企業伺服器實例
16.1 普通伺服器需求分析
16.2 伺服器安裝
16.3 Web伺服器的設定
16.4 FTP伺服器的設定
16.5 Mail伺服器的設定
16.6 設定伺服器的遠程管理
16.7 伺服器的最後設定
16.8 實驗16 建立小型企業站點
16.9 習題
第三部分 Windows和Linux混合模式
第17章 Windows和Linux服務的相互補充
17.1 Windows上的Web服務和Linux上的其他服務
17.2 Linux上的Web服務和Windows上的附加服務
附錄
附錄A DNS伺服器的配置
附錄B Windows部分架構 企業伺服器實例
附錄C Linux中的DNS服務

相關詞條

熱門詞條

聯絡我們